May 2025 - Apr 2026The Knoll area has the 5th highest crime rate of 49 local areas in Lodge , and the 31st highest crime rate of 261 local areas in Rochford .
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.
The overall crime rate in the area around The Knoll (SS6 7HD) in the last 12 months was 106.4 per 1,000 residents and was 235.3% higher than the Lodge average (31.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 10 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other crime 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 14 (≈ 49.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-72.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around The Knoll (SS6 7HD),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Shopping Area, where police recorded 99 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Nightclub (60 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
